Key Performance Indicators
Let's start with the foundational metrics that define our local market. A deep dive into the data shows that Las Terrenas Airbnb occupancy rates have been impressively resilient, averaging 42% over the last year. This translates to hosts earning a solid Average Daily Rate (ADR) of $131, with forecasts pointing to continued strong performance. Las Terrenas Occupancy Rate Snapshot
This table breaks down the key metrics for the Las Terrenas short-term rental market, helping you distinguish between average performance and what's possible at the high end.
| Metric | Average Rate | High-Performing Rate | Key Takeaway for Investors |
|---|---|---|---|
| Annual Occupancy | 42% | 75%+ | Don't settle for average. Strategic choices can nearly double your occupancy. |
| High-Season Occupancy | ~60% | 90%+ | Peak season is crucial. A well-positioned property should be nearly full from December to April. |
| Average Daily Rate (ADR) | $131 | $250+ | Premium properties command premium rates, significantly boosting revenue beyond just occupancy. |
As you can see, the gap between an average property and a top performer is significant. Your goal as an investor should be to land squarely in that "High-Performing" column.

Capitalizing on Peak and Shoulder Seasons
Las Terrenas has distinct tourist seasons, driven by travelers from North America and Europe escaping the cold. This rhythm directly shapes Las Terrenas Airbnb occupancy rates and your potential income.
-
High Season (December to April): This is when you maximize revenue. As snowbirds flock to our tropical sunshine, demand soars. Well-placed properties in sought-after areas can hit occupancy rates of 90% or higher during these months.
-
Shoulder Seasons (May-July & November): These months are a sweet spot. While demand isn't as intense, a steady stream of visitors keeps things lively. Occupancy often remains strong, attracting travelers looking for value before or after the main rush.
-
Low Season (August to October): Traditionally the quietest period, this is the time for property maintenance or attracting long-term renters and digital nomads with discounted monthly rates, locking in a solid baseline income.

Investment Profile: Villa vs. Condo in Las Terrenas
To help you decide which path fits your goals, let's compare the two investment models.
| Feature | Luxury Villa | Beachfront Condo |
|---|---|---|
| Typical Guest | Large families, groups, luxury travellers | Couples, small families, solo travellers |
| Primary Appeal | Privacy, space, exclusive amenities | Community, security, shared amenities |
| Nightly Rate | $500 – $2,000+ | $150 – $350 |
| Occupancy Pattern | Lower overall, with high-revenue peaks | Higher and more consistent year-round |
| Management Duty | High (all maintenance is on the owner) | Low (HOA handles common areas) |
| Upfront Cost | Higher (starting from $400,000+) | Lower (starting from $200,000) |

What Does a Realistic Net Rental Yield Look Like in Las Terrenas?
After expenses, a well-managed property in Las Terrenas should deliver a net rental yield between 5.6% and 7.7%. This is a solid baseline for a quality investment. However, top-tier properties in prime locations like Playa Bonita, which we specialize in, are consistently achieving 8-10% net yields. To calculate this, you must account for property management fees (typically 15-20%), HOA fees, insurance, and maintenance. We provide detailed financial projections for any property you consider.

Are There Any Tax Benefits for Owning a Rental Property?
Yes, and they are significant. Many of the best new developments in Las Terrenas qualify for a powerful government incentive called CONFOTUR (Law 158-01). This law grants a 15-year exemption from two major taxes: the 1% annual property tax (IPI) and the 3% property transfer tax paid upon purchase. These benefits can save you tens of thousands of dollars, boosting your net returns and lowering your upfront costs.
